#76c1cc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76c1cc is composed of 46.3% red, 75.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 5.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 187.7 degrees, a saturation of 45.7% and a lightness of 63.1%. #76c1cc color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#008399.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#76c1cc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020506 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#76c1cc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a6a8 is the less saturated color, while #43e7ff is the most saturated one.
